Handover: ExamGate queue at Thornbury Assessments. Retry worker rotated off shared creds; now uses per-service tokens, 12h expiry. Dead-letter queue is encrypted at rest as of last sprint. Open item: audit log gaps during failover, ticket filed. Security review of the token rotation path still pending. All access requests and review sign-off route through:

approver of tawip-fahog = Holath Druwyn

# GratiPost donation-receipt mailer — environment configuration
# This file drives the nightly receipt batch for the Larkmoor Foundation's
# GratiPost service. Each receipt is rendered from the templates in
# /templates/receipts and sent through our Quillrelay SMTP bridge.
# Please keep settings grouped: rendering first, then delivery, then auth.
# Rotate credentials quarterly and update the ops calendar when you do.
# The mailer authenticates to Quillrelay using the signing secret defined
# directly below this comment block.

secret setting of bahip-hagug: COURIER_KEY8=6dbca4e7

### Step 4: Point the sidecar at the new aggregation store

The Gaugewick metrics sidecar previously wrote rollups to the legacy Cinderpost cluster. After Step 3's schema sync completes, each sidecar instance must be reconfigured to write to the new Hollowmere store instead. Do not run both targets in parallel for more than one scrape interval, or counters will double-report. Verify the schema version reads 7 before switching. The new target is reached via the connection string below.

replica DSN, bagaf-bagep: mssql://praion_svc:7RJjXrE@db-3c46.halixcorp.internal:5432/zorix